利用量子Fisher信息研究了多粒子纠缠态的纠缠特性,该纠缠态由四个狄克态叠加而成。通过研究叠加系数和相对相位对量子Fisher信息的影响研究多粒子纠缠态的纠缠特性。结果:表明量子Fisher信息是叠加系数的周期函数。但其大小随相对相位和总粒子数变化,相对相越大或位粒子数越多,多粒子纠缠态的纠缠程度越高。

The entangled behaviors of a multi-particle entangled state was investigated with quantum Fisher information, where the entangled state is superposed by four Dicke states. The entangled behaviors can be studied by investigating superposition coeffi-cient and relative phase’ s influence on quantum Fisher information. Its shown that quantum Fisher information is a periodic func-tion of superposition coefficient. The value of quantum Fisher information changes with superposition coefficient and the total number of particles. The more the relative phase or the total number of particles is, the higher the degree of entanglement of the multi-particle entangled state is.
